The Eyries of Lekali are home to the gryphons. There are two eyries in Lekali.
The basic layout of the eyries
The eyries are both located in Fenna Lé. Nialle Eyrie is located at Mount Nilae. Mount Nilae is located in the western Sundyri Mountains, right at the south end of the Dagryn River. Vanek Eyrie is located in the Grove of the Gryphons, which is located in northeast Fenna Lé. The eyrie there is built on and into a steep hill in the center of the Grove.
An eyrie is built into cliffs or at a large, steep hill. The entrance of a eyrie is a very large terrace and opening. This allows the gryphons to land with easier access to the eyrie itself. Inside the entrance, hallways shoot off into the cliffs or hill. They lead to the candidate's and worker's quarters, the storerooms, the Great Hall and living rooms, the Hatching Grounds, and the rider's quarters.
The Hatching Grounds at Nialle Eyrie are located in a large, flat area of the cliffs. The Hatching Grounds at Vanek are located at the top and center of the hill. There are bleachers built up around the edge of the Grounds and the center is a large pit of sand, with a straw nest-like structure sitting in the center.. That is where the eggs are laid and hatched. When the Hatching takes place, people and gryphons fill the stands and the candidates stand in the Sands, a little bit away from the nest, waiting to Unite.
The individual rooms for the riders are quite large. They are all chiseled into the cliffs or built into the side of the hill, and all have a large terrace at the outside entrance that is big enough for gryphons to land and take off. Inside, there are stone walls. There is a large living room that is used to relax in. There is a separate room that has the gryphon's nest-like bed and care supplies. There is also a bathroom and a bedroom for the gryphon's Partner.
